Official title

BAT IT: Banked Anti-SARS Cov-2 T Cell Infusions for Treatment of COVID 19

Brief summary

Reproduced verbatim from the official ClinicalTrials.gov record. Not medical advice.

This is a dose-finding safety trial followed by a randomized pilot trial comparing administration of SARS-CoV2-specific T cells (SARS-CoVSTs) to standard of care treatment in hospitalized patients with COVID19 who are at high risk of requiring mechanical ventilation. The SARS-CoVSTs lines have been made at Baylor College of Medicine from healthy donors who have made a full recovery from COVID19. These cell lines were frozen for later use and will be thawed and used to treat patients who meet the eligibility criteria.
